Default Looking to get a New Laptop. Help?

Right, im looking to get a new laptop and want to spend between £300 and £400. But if it's worth it, i could stretch to £500 max.

It's only for home use... web browsing, iTunes and dowloading.

Must have:

- HDMI out, so i can plug it into my HD TV.

- At least 200GB Hard Drive for my music.

- Half decent Processor (No more Sempron or Celeron)
I'm thinking more like AMD Athlon or Pentium Duel Core.

- Would be nice to have one with Windows Media Center, to use with my
Xbox360..but not essential.

- Not looking for a massive screen, or high end graphics card as im not going
to be gaming on it.
